Personal data Frits Harmen Weggelhorst Draafsel 

  • He was christened on May 29, 1662 in Almen.
  • This information was last updated on September 16, 2022.

Household of Frits Harmen Weggelhorst Draafsel

He is married to Geertjen Roelofs Wiltink.

They got married on April 7, 1689 at Lochem.


Child(ren):

  1. Alert Draafsel  1693-1742 
  2. Enneken Draafsel  1695-????
